joelho info.

Tips to Remember:
• Associate "joelho" with the English word “knee” by imagining someone named Joel bending his knee—Joel → joelho.
• Break it into syllables, “jo–el–ho,” and practice by pointing to your knee each time you say it.

Explanations:
• "Joelho" is the standard anatomical term for the joint between the thigh and the lower leg in Portuguese.
• Pronounced roughly as [ʒuˈɛl.u], the soft “j” sound helps distinguish it from English.

Other Words with the Same Meaning:
• There are no widely used synonyms for "joelho" in everyday Portuguese; it remains the primary term for the knee.

Alternate Meanings/Slang:
• While "joelho" is mostly used in its anatomical sense, in some expressions it can have metaphorical uses. For example, "ir de joelho" implies showing humility or submission (figuratively getting on one’s knees).

Examples of Sentences:
• "Ele machucou o joelho durante a partida."
  Translation: "He injured his knee during the match."
• "Ao ouvir o pedido, ela se ajoelhou, apoiando o joelho no chão."
  Translation: "Upon hearing the request, she knelt down, placing her knee on the ground."
• "Depois de cair, o menino sentiu uma dor aguda no joelho."
  Translation: "After falling, the boy felt a sharp pain in his knee."
